活动介绍
file-type

SQLite3编程接口参考手册

ZIP文件

下载需积分: 50 | 133KB | 更新于2025-04-29 | 53 浏览量 | 38 下载量 举报 1 收藏
download 立即下载
SQLite3是一个开源的轻量级数据库引擎,它允许在应用程序内部存储、检索和管理数据。SQLite3以其无需单独数据库服务器的特点而被广泛使用,特别是在嵌入式系统和移动应用领域。SQLite3的参考手册是开发者了解和掌握SQLite3数据库操作的重要资源。 SQLite3参考手册详细介绍了如何使用SQLite3数据库,包括其操作和维护的基本知识。该手册通常包含以下几个方面的内容: 1. **SQLite3数据库简介**: - SQLite3的历史与特性,例如它是如何成为嵌入式数据库的领先者; - 如何在不同操作系统中安装和配置SQLite3; - SQLite3的基本工作原理和架构,例如它的存储方式、数据类型、事务处理和并发机制。 2. **SQL语言基础**: - 标准SQL的简介,以及SQLite3对SQL标准的支持程度; - SQLite3特有的SQL方言,包括其语法扩展和限制; - 数据定义语言(DDL)的使用,包括创建、修改和删除数据库结构的方法; - 数据操纵语言(DML)的操作,包括数据的插入、查询、更新和删除(CRUD操作)。 3. **高级SQL特性**: - 视图和触发器的创建和使用; - 索引的创建与优化技巧,以提高查询性能; - 事务处理的概念和控制,包括事务的开始、提交和回滚操作; - 完整性约束的定义,包括主键、唯一性、非空、外键等约束条件的实施。 4. **编程接口**: - 如何在多种编程语言中使用SQLite3,例如C/C++、Java、PHP等; - 各种编程语言提供的SQLite3库和函数接口的详细使用方法; - 示例代码和最佳实践,帮助开发者快速上手并正确使用SQLite3数据库。 5. **性能优化和故障排除**: - SQLite3的性能调优方法,包括查询优化、索引优化等; - 常见问题和故障的诊断与解决,例如锁的问题、写入延迟等; - SQLite3的限制和不足之处,例如对并发写操作的限制、不支持完整的事务隔离级别等。 6. **安全性和隐私**: - SQLite3的安全模型和安全功能,如访问控制和加密支持; - 安全地处理用户输入和防止SQL注入攻击的最佳实践。 从提供的文件信息中可以看到,压缩包包含了SQLite3参考手册的CHM格式文件,CHM(Compiled HTML Help)是微软推出的帮助文件格式,它可以方便地在Windows操作系统中被查阅。此外,还包括了一个名为DEMO.c的示例文件,该文件可能是一个用C语言编写的SQLite3使用示例,用于展示如何通过C语言接口与SQLite3数据库交互。 在实际应用中,开发者可以参考SQLite3参考手册来构建和管理SQLite3数据库,通过编程接口将其集成到应用程序中,实现数据存储和管理的功能。开发者应当注意手册中关于不同编程语言接口的具体实现,这些接口使他们能够以各种编程语言来操作SQLite3数据库,进一步提高了开发的灵活性和便利性。

相关推荐

kuangzuxiaoN
  • 粉丝: 53
上传资源 快速赚钱